U.S. Gov vs FTP/Stars
Posted in Poker | View Comments (30)
 

The U.S. Government just charged Fulltiltpoker and Pokerstars...along with AbsolutePoker with illegal gambling charges.

They have seized their .com domain websites. The .net (play money) sites are still operational.

So far, I can still play on the site...not sure how long that will last.


Just a heads up Leggo...this quite literally just happened.

Remember, Stars and FTP don't operate within the U.S. border...they just service it.

Their bank accounts and servers and offices all reside outside U.S. Jurisdiction.

I am no where near an expert on this but I think the money is def safe if you're living outside the U.S. I don't think they'll be able to keep any money...but they might be able to block U.S. players from playing by forcing Stars/FTP out of the U.S. market ala Party.

This is why the .com (US) sites have been seized but the .net (play money) sites remain open. I bet the French, Italian and other sites remain open as well. This is all speculation but I doubt Stars and FTP stop operating...they just might get forced out of U.S. market...probably (silver lining) to clear the way for U.S. regulated internet gambling. You didn't think the Casinos were spending all that money on lobbyists for nothing did you?
